An error in a well-known lower bound on the performance of nonlinear fibers based on dynamic statistical models is described. The error occurs in the final step of the proof and deletion of this step results in a valid lower bound which, however, requires evaluation of a conditional expectation in function space. For the limited, but interesting, class of linear Gaussian process models, computational methods are described.
